Output 8476533e0a6598551715b131ccdb91f2999ff80a2b6c72354cde4ed3b295c09b:3

value
50000000
script pubkey
OP_0 OP_PUSHBYTES_20 b689a07b869f5a070633c117f35332d8368ff419
address
bc1qk6y6q7uxnadqwp3ncytlx5ejmqmglaqerna42t
transaction
8476533e0a6598551715b131ccdb91f2999ff80a2b6c72354cde4ed3b295c09b
spent
true